Artesunate, a drug best known for its lifesaving role in malaria treatment, may have a second life as a targeted therapy against hepatocellular carcinoma, the most common primary cancer of the liver. A new study reports that artesunate directly binds to and inhibits glucosylceramidase, or GBA, an enzyme involved in sphingolipid metabolism.
